Cannot change the format to $ sign because there is space
I have to chage the format of Price 123.42 to $123.42 but in the beggining of
123.42 there is a space and I tried to go to format and click into the $ but that wont happen. I have 1000lines where I have to change to 123.42 to $123.42 but because of the space I have to delete the space then go to format and $ sign. I can't copy and do paste special it won't let me. Cannot change the format to $ sign because there is space
I mean when I right click and format I can't get 123.42 to $123.42. Excel
won't allow me. How can I do this instead of manually typing $? I presume since the cell has a retained blank space, it is text and not a number. While this is not an ideal solution by any means (it keeps the leading blank space and doesn't round any values to 2 decimal places), but it does display whatever text is in the cell with a leading $ sign... use $@ in a Custom Format. Cannot change the format to $ sign because there is space
1. Insert a helper column in your data.
2. Use the formula =--trim(a1) to convert your text (' 123.42') to a number (123.42) 3. Use copy and Paste SpecialValues to store the values rather than the formula 4. Format the column as currency 5. Delete the original column -- Regards, Fred "Cynthia Amrit" <Cynthia wrote in message ...
